HOME > Development > The Web Forms Master Course

The Web Forms Master Course

  • Development
  • Mar 30, 2025
SynopsisThe Web Forms Master Course, available at $54.99, with 44 lec...
The Web Forms Master Course  No.1

The Web Forms Master Course, available at $54.99, with 44 lectures, and has 13 subscribers.

You will learn about Acquire in-depth knowledge in creating HTML forms Learn about the different input fields such as text, checkboxes, radio buttons, and more Master attributes and validation options for form elements Interact with form elements using JavaScript Integrate forms into modern JavaScript frameworks such as React, VueJs, and AlpineJs This course is ideal for individuals who are All those who want to create interactive and user-friendly forms for the web or Developers who want to use forms and input elements in JS UI frameworks such as React, VueJS, or AlpineJS. It is particularly useful for All those who want to create interactive and user-friendly forms for the web or Developers who want to use forms and input elements in JS UI frameworks such as React, VueJS, or AlpineJS.

Enroll now: The Web Forms Master Course

Summary

Title: The Web Forms Master Course

Price: $54.99

Number of Lectures: 44

Number of Published Lectures: 44

Number of Curriculum Items: 44

Number of Published Curriculum Objects: 44

Original Price: 24.99

Quality Status: approved

Status: Live

What You Will Learn

  • Acquire in-depth knowledge in creating HTML forms
  • Learn about the different input fields such as text, checkboxes, radio buttons, and more
  • Master attributes and validation options for form elements
  • Interact with form elements using JavaScript
  • Integrate forms into modern JavaScript frameworks such as React, VueJs, and AlpineJs
  • Who Should Attend

  • All those who want to create interactive and user-friendly forms for the web
  • Developers who want to use forms and input elements in JS UI frameworks such as React, VueJS, or AlpineJS.
  • Target Audiences

  • All those who want to create interactive and user-friendly forms for the web
  • Developers who want to use forms and input elements in JS UI frameworks such as React, VueJS, or AlpineJS.
  • Become an expert in creating interactive and user-friendly web forms that enhance your websites!

    This comprehensive course is aimed at anyone who wants to expand their web development skills in form creation. Whether you’re a beginner or advanced, you’ll learn step by step how to create professional forms with HTML, JavaScript, server-side scripts, and libraries like React, Alpine.js, and Vue.js and integrate them into your websites. You’ll learn the following in this course:

    HTML basics for forms:

  • Structure and various elements of an HTML form

  • Various input fields such as text, checkboxes, radio buttons, select menus, file uploads, and more

  • Attributes and validation options for form elements

  • Creating user-friendly and accessible forms

  • Dynamic forms with JavaScript:

  • Interacting with form elements using JavaScript

  • Reading, editing, and validating user inputs

  • Client-side validation to ensure correct data

  • Dynamic adjustment of forms based on user interactions

  • Server-side processing using Node.js and Express as an example:

  • Sending and receiving form data to the server

  • Processing form data with Node.js and Express

  • Forms in modern JavaScript frameworks:

  • Integrating forms into React applications

  • Creating reactive forms with React hooks and components

  • Using Vue.js for form creation in single-page applications

  • Alpine.js: Simple implementation of dynamic forms with minimal JavaScript

  • Additional topics for comprehensive expertise:

  • Best practices for form creation and data security

  • Tips for styling forms and form elements

  • Course Curriculum

    Chapter 1: Introduction

    Lecture 1: Introduction and overview

    Lecture 2: HTML Forms – Why and How to Use

    Chapter 2: Quickstart: Forms and Form Elements

    Lecture 1: Create First Project

    Lecture 2: The First HTML Form

    Lecture 3: Why Use Forms/Form Tag

    Lecture 4: Reading Form Data with JavaScript

    Lecture 5: Form Beautification and Additional Input Types

    Lecture 6: First Validation with Email Input

    Lecture 7: Input Type Number and Attributes

    Lecture 8: Reacting to Changes in the Input Element

    Lecture 9: Reacting to Changes with addEventListener

    Chapter 3: The input Element, Powerful Jack of All Trades

    Lecture 1: Overview: The Input Element

    Lecture 2: Attributes readonly, disabled, placeholder, minlength, maxlength

    Lecture 3: Attributes: pattern and required

    Lecture 4: The spellcheck Attribute

    Lecture 5: Input Type Password

    Lecture 6: Checkbox Basics

    Lecture 7: Using Checkbox in JS

    Lecture 8: Styling Checkboxes

    Lecture 9: Radio Buttons

    Lecture 10: File Upload

    Lecture 11: Hidden Input Fields

    Lecture 12: File Input with JS

    Lecture 13: Number Inputs

    Lecture 14: Range Slider

    Lecture 15: Date and Time Input

    Lecture 16: Email, URL

    Lecture 17: Color

    Lecture 18: The Types search and tel

    Lecture 19: Multiline Text Inputs with textarea

    Lecture 20: Lists with select

    Lecture 21: Grouping of Options

    Lecture 22: Suggestion Lists with datalist (custom auto complete)

    Lecture 23: The autocomplete Attribute

    Lecture 24: Form Sections with Fieldsets

    Lecture 25: Validation via JavaScript

    Chapter 4: Server-side Processing of Form Data

    Lecture 1: Server-side Processing with Node.JS and Express

    Lecture 2: Receiving Form Data with GET Handler

    Lecture 3: Receiving Form Data with POST Handler

    Chapter 5: Forms and Input Elements in UI Frameworks

    Lecture 1: Forms and Form Elements in React – Setting Up the Project

    Lecture 2: Input Elements in React

    Lecture 3: Select and Textarea Elements in React

    Lecture 4: Forms with Alpine.js

    Lecture 5: Forms with VueJs

    Instructors

  • The Web Forms Master Course  No.2
    Stephan Haew?
    Software-Entwickler und E-Tutor
  • Rating Distribution

  • 1 stars: 0 votes
  • 2 stars: 0 votes
  • 3 stars: 0 votes
  • 4 stars: 0 votes
  • 5 stars: 0 votes
  • Frequently Asked Questions

    How long do I have access to the course materials?

    You can view and review the lecture materials indefinitely, like an on-demand channel.

    Can I take my courses with me wherever I go?

    Definitely! If you have an internet connection, courses on Udemy are available on any device at any time. If you don’t have an internet connection, some instructors also let their students download course lectures. That’s up to the instructor though, so make sure you get on their good side!